We use Bulgarian pollen from a beekeeper we trust, located in the remote wild countryside. There is a natural abundance of pollen in this location and the beekeeper collects responsibly, so the bees still have plenty to help raise healthy brood.
Our Scottish climate means that Scottish pollen abundnace is a very short period, often followed by pollen dearths, so we don't feel its sensible to collect pollen from our own honeybees. Studies have linked bee pollen and its compounds to health benefits such as decreased inflammation, as well as improved immunity, menopausal symptoms and wound healing.
It is considered a gold mine of nutrition due to its active components that have significant health and medicinal properties. Bee pollen contains bioactive compounds including proteins, amino acids, lipids, carbohydrates, minerals, vitamins, and polyphenols. The vital components of bee pollen enhance different bodily functions and offer protection against many diseases.
